Icom R-2 question - anyone got experience?
 
On my R2, when I press the Band button, after it hits the bands, I get "CH1"
which goes up to CH59
These seem to be pre-programmed. Some seem to be FM broadcast, some are
locked out. These are NOT channels that I programmed, and this is NOT the
"channel scan" mode. I can not seem to find ANY refenence to these. They do
not appear in software, and the button combos have no effect when these are
on screen, there is also a strange letter combo on the lower right of the
screen, looks like a "tw".
Anyone know what these are, can they be changed? How can some be "skipped"
if I can't seem to get any access to them??
Anyone?
